BT03 YUY is a 2003 Ford Fusion in Green with a 1,399c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2003 Ford Fusion models, the average MOT pass rate is 73.9% with a typical mileage of 64,236 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ford Fusion f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,160 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BT03 YUY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Fusion typ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 23 years old, this Ford Fusion is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
